Electrician
Position Summary
National Power is seeking an experienced electrician to be under the direction of and reporting to the CI Electrical Director, the ideal candidate will primarily be responsible for performing electrical work in the installation, alteration, maintenance, and repair of electrical systems, fixtures, and equipment for National Power customers. This candidate will have the ability to independently assess the needs of a job based on schematics or blueprints but may also conduct assignments based on written and oral instructions. The successful candidate must demonstrate a willingness to travel as necessary. The y will also bring a positive attitude, teamwork abilities, and a strong commitment to safety.
Qualifications
Core duties include, but are not limited to, the following:- Must be familiar with the National Electric Code (NEC) using it to verify proper installation requirements and designs
- Provide on-site client installation, repairs, and maintenance of equipment
- Oversee all electrical services and perform tests on electrical equipment and circuits
- Troubleshoot issues and resolve any requests or concerns that come up in a timely manner
- Must possess the ability to look at a project and forecast future labor and material requirements
- Maintain relationships with customers and follow company guidelines
- Guide clients on how to properly use equipment
- Ability and knowledge to make suggestions for electrical equipment upgrades at customer sites
- Update project drawings and prepare relevant documents and reports
Education, Experience, and Other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Possess, and able to document, 3+ years of experience in commercial electrical installation
